Repticon made its Carolina debut in 2004 with Repticon Charleston. Since 2006, Repticon has focused its efforts on the flagship show at the Jamil Temple in Columbia. However, this year, Repticon is pleased to announce its return to Charleston at a state-of the art venue, the Charleston Area Convention Center in North Charleston. Be sure to join in on what promises to be a fantastic new venom-included show experience as Repticon returns to the Lowcountry this Saturday and Sunday.

The event will feature reptile and amphibian breeders and wholesalers, reptile pet products and supplies, educational seminars and exhibits, and fun-filled activities for the entire family.
